What speed occurs when an object travels at a steady rate with the same instantaneous speed for some period of time?

Constant speed occurs when an object travels at a steady rate with the same instantaneous speed for some period of time. This means that the object covers the same distance in equal intervals of time.


As long as an object travels in a straight line at a steady speed it velocity is what?

If an object travels in a straight line at a steady speed, its velocity remains constant. The velocity in this case would be the speed of the object in a specified direction, which does not change over time.


What is uniform and non uniform speed?

Uniform speed is when an object travels a consistent distance in a constant amount of time, maintaining a steady pace. Non-uniform speed refers to an object that does not travel a consistent distance in a constant amount of time, meaning its speed is changing throughout its motion.

What is steady velocity?

Steady velocity refers to a constant and unchanging speed and direction of an object's motion over time. It means that the object is moving at a consistent rate without any acceleration or deceleration.

When is an object in radiative balance?

An object is in radiative balance when it absorbs the same amount of radiation as it emits. This equilibrium results in a steady temperature for the object.
